Burns Alive!

As part of Scotland’s celebration of the 250th anniversary of the birth of Robert Burns, Dunfermline Heritage Trust presents a multi-media production featuring David Purdie and Sheena Wellington. The show will feature a broad selection of Burns’ most famous songs including ‘A Man’s a Man for a’ That’ which Sheena sang at the opening of the Scottish Parliament, as well as classics such as ‘Ae Fond Kiss’ and ‘Red Red Rose’. David Purdie will narrate the life and times of the poet with images and drawings from the Scottish National Archive Collection.
A must for Burns’ fans.
